I didn´t pay much attention to this hack until i played your submission, but this definitely deserves attention. The level design is overall decent and the hack varies its gimmicks and comes up with creatives obstacles.


However there are some minor flaws I´d like to mention:

1.) The first one is that you maybe want to try to work on your text-palette on your title screen. The way it is coloured currently it´s quite hard to read.


2.) You can stand on these "pointing to the left signs". I don´t know if this is intended, but i think it would be better / more logical if they weren´t solid.


3.) Once i beat "All cats go 2 Hvn" a level point appears on the map (see the bottom half). From what i´ve tried i canot enter this level, so i guess this is a leftover event from a "previous version" which you didn´t delete.


4.) Custom palette and vanilla mix:
This is no real flaw, but i noticed that some levels have quite well looking custom palettes whereas others are completely vanilla. I don´t know the purpose of that, but if you update your hack, maybe you want to give every Level a custom palette. Of course these shouldn´t be eye-searing, but if you can manage to create palettes of your current standard I´m sure the other levels will look decent as well #tb{:p}

5.) Difficulty spikes:
This hack is a well made kaizo-light hack, but some levels or some parts of a level sometimes have a high difficulty peak compared to the others. The first Level that comes to my mind here is "Bill Kaizo". I had way more problems to clear this one than any other level. Perhaps you want to replay your hack yourself again and note down where you die more frequently compared to other parts. Parts which are exceptionally difficult for you - the auther who knows how every part was planned - may be really hard to pass for players which don´t know the inteded way to pass them.


Apart from these few and quite minor things this is a really good and well made hack overall. You didn´t fail to create a hack similar to your inspirations in regards of difficulty, level-design and creativity #smw{:TUP:}

Regarding issue 1:

Open Lunar Magic --> go to Level C7 (your intro-screen Level) --> Open "Palette Editor" (#lm{pal}) --> Check: "Enable custom palette for this level (will be saved with level)" --> The following screenshot shows, what you have to change (don't forget to save your changes, when you're done):

As the screenshot shows there are 2 palettes, that are used for the Letters. The (in the screenshot) green coloured one is for the letters' fringe and the (in the screenshot) yellow coloured one is the basic colour of the letters. If you change these 2, this will affect the colours how the "Player Select, etc."-Font in the title-screen are displayed.

Warning:
These 2 colours may also be used by your background! So if you change these two colours and your Background uses palette-row 1, it will be affected as well! You have to give your background a "custom palette" first, before you change this.
1 method how to do this would basicially be:
Open Map16-Editor (#lm{16x}) --> copy the Background's map-16-page to an other, empty page --> select all the tiles and change the palettes it uses to something between 0-7 except 1 --> open the "Background Layer 2 Editor" --> Then you have to "re-create / re-build" the enitre background with your custom-paletted tiles by selecting them in your Map16-Window and placing them in the Background-Editor piece by piece --> Save changes when you're done!

Yes this is a lot of work, but it offers several new possibilities how to colour your intro screen. You have to ponder yourself if all this work is worth it. Having a custom coloured title-screen and "well-to-read" letters is nice, but it may take some time, to do all these changes.

Apparently here are some goal sphere graphical issues.

If you don't know what to do with them, you should strict with my steps then. First, copy the boss GFX file to the ExGFX folder, rename it to ExGFXxx.bin (the last x's represent digits of a free number) and copy-paste the goal orb graphics to the ExGFX file in the place of the glitched GFX. I'm assuming you're aware what to do next.
